WebApr 4, 2024 · 2. Rice and Beans. This activity is so much fun and really helps your 3-year-olds to use their imagination. All you need is some dry rice or beans and then lots of different-sized containers for them to pour them back and forth. Give them spoons, scoops, cups, and even a mesh strainer, and see the fun they have. WebSTEP 3: Use Phonics Knowledge To Build Words. The third step to teaching phonics is to show your child how to put speech sounds (represented by letter symbols) in a row to make words using a Montessori moveable alphabet. This "writing before reading" step allows children to use their existing phonics knowledge to communicate ideas through print ...

WebYes. Many studies indicate that it’s possible to teach a three year old how to read. There are two requirements for success. The first requirement is the parent needs the child’s attention. The second requirement is that the parent needs to work with the child regularly to teach them how to read. It is possible, but it can be difficult for ...
